Yes I know its an old thread but might help others too :wink:Originally Posted by autumn acid
Here's a rather good download from Microsoft if you use Windows XP. This PowerToy enables you to resize one or many image files with a right-click.
Image Resizer
Or check out all the downloads here Microsoft PowerToys for Windows XP
